Description
Sky-blue, star-shaped flowers make a lovely and interesting garnish. Leaves and flowers have a mild cucumber flavor. Very easy to grow and can withstand poor, dry soil. Also known as bee bread, borage attracts honeybees and other pollinating insects.
Sow directly in average, well-drained soil after all danger of frost has passed. Grows best in full sun to light shade. Borage reseeds freely. Flowers and leaves can be picked anytime for fresh use. Freeze flowers in ice cubes to add sparkle to summer beverages
Botanical Name: Borago officinalis
